Hon Peter Ogwang, the Minister of State for  Education and Sports today 18th Jan 2023, confirmed that the government has adequately supported and facilitated the Uganda Cranes team in Algiers and they are in high spirit to make Ugandans proud.

The Minister said this as he visited the team while they were training, ahead of the match tonight.

“I visited our training camp; the team is in good shape, and the boys look sharp. Uganda will win the game,” Hon Ogwang said.

Hon Ogwang is emphatically assured of 3 points as Uganda takes on Senegal in the CHAN tournament in Annaba, Algeria tonight.

“The Senegal game is a must win for us to comfortably progress to the next round. The team is committed  and has been training so hard to ensure that they win this game,” he added.

Hon. Ogwang has been in Algiers with the Cranes and has been instrumental in offering moral support to the team.

The match will take place today, 18th January 2023 at 10:00pm (EAT).
